I don't know, there are many. Try a service that has 4 DNS servers. I'm using https://zrh.cloudsigma.com/ and https://www.digitalocean.com/, also Rackspace are good, and of course Google and Amazon. I'm using Amazon's DNS servers (Route 53) for my domain names, at least those that I want to be always online. If your hosting provider provides less than 3 DNS servers, consider using Amazon for DNS.
